hello guys i recently added an ssd to my pc and loaded the windows from there but when i started steam the game progress was lost and i added a new library folder in the ssd and i moved the games there but the progress is still lost what i can do?
Solution cin19 Oct 1, 2020 If your steam games/OS are still in the old storage drive, you can use the steam backup feature to move the games into the new SSD. If you did format the old storage drive, and I think you need to reinstall these steam games. Steam backup feature: https://support.steampowered.com/kb_article.php?ref=8794-yphv-2033
